WebbThe most sophisticated — and last to develop — is called phonemic awareness. Phonemic awareness is the ability to notice, think about, and work with the individual sounds (phonemes) in spoken words. Manipulating the sounds in words includes blending, stretching, or otherwise changing words. Children can demonstrate phonemic … WebbPhonemic awareness What it measures. WebbPhonics is an instructional practice used to teach people to read and write based on the relationship between letters and their spoken sounds. Phonics includes the alphabetic principle, or the understanding that written letters make predictable spoken sounds. Phonics also helps children with both decoding and encoding.
